What companies run services between Barcelona, Spain and Carballo, Galicia, Spain?

You can take a train from Barcelona-Sants to Perú via Madrid-Puerta De Atocha-Almudena Grandes, Madrid-Atocha Cercanías, Madrid Chamartín, La Coruna-San Cristobal, and A Coruña in around 9h 42m. Alternatively, ALSA operates a bus from Barcelona, Estació d'Autobusos Nord to A Coruña/La Coruña E.A. once daily. Tickets cost €90–140 and the journey takes 15h 10m.
